Synopsis


I am yours; you are mine;Mama loves you, Porcupine!This simple, sweet rhyme describes how mothers love their children. From a porcupine to a butterfly, a polar bear to a mouse, each young animal has the unconditional love of its mother. At the end of the story are a human mother and child:You're my star, my moon, my sunMama loves you, little one!

Publishers Weekly

Perfect for parent-child sharing, the paper-over-board Mama Loves You by Caroline Stutson, illus. by John Segal, demonstrates the affection that animal mothers shower upon their young. Delicate watercolors portray porcupines, hummingbirds and ladybugs-until, in a final spread, a human mother tells her baby under a nighttime sky, "You're my star,/ My moon, my sun./ Mama loves you,/ Little one."
